What is a good name? The S factor in Denmark at the name-level
www.emilkirkegaard.com
Emil O. W. Kirkegaard Bo Tranberg Abstract We present and analyze data from a dataset of 2358 Danish first names and socioeconomic outcomes not previously made available to the public (Navnehjulet, the Name Wheel). We visualize the data and show that there is a general socioeconomic factor with indicator loadings in the expected directions (positive: income, owning your own place; negative: having a criminal conviction, being without a job). This result holds after controlling for age and for each gender alone. It also holds when analyzing the data in age bins. The factor loading of being married depends on analysis method, so it is more difficult to interpret.
